What is a Casino Games Aggregator?

At its core, a Casino Aggregator video games aggregator is a B2B (business-to-business) technological option that serves as a bridge between online casino operators and game advancement studios.

Generally, if an online casino wished to provide video games from 5 various suppliers, it needed to work out 5 different agreements, integrate five unique APIs (Application Programming Interfaces), handle five various billing systems, and handle different technical support for each designer.

An aggregator fixes this fragmentation by using a Single API integration. Through one single connection, an operator gains instantaneous access to countless games from hundreds of different studios worldwide.


How Does a Casino Games Aggregator Work?

The mechanics of an aggregation platform are developed to simplify operations while guaranteeing security, speed, and reliability. Here is a detailed breakdown of how the procedure works:

  1. Content Sourcing: The aggregator partners with game developers (both market giants and shop studios) to accredit their portfolios.
  2. Technical Integration: The aggregator incorporates all developer games into its exclusive unified platform.
  3. Operator Connection: The online casino operator integrates the aggregator's single API into their gaming platform.
  4. Player Experience: When a gamer clicks on a game, the request is routed through the aggregator, which loads the game firmly from the service provider's server while handling gamer wallets, bets, and wins in real-time.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

1. What is the distinction between a game service provider and a game aggregator?

A game provider (like NetEnt, Pragmatic Play, or Evolution) establishes and develops casino video games. A game aggregator does not generally make video games; rather, it bundles video games from dozens of different providers and uses them to gambling establishments through a single combination.

2. How do casino aggregators make money?

Aggregators generally run on a Revenue Share (RevShare) model, taking a little percentage of the Gross Gaming Revenue (GGR) created by the games they provide. Some may likewise charge initial setup costs or monthly platform fees depending on the agreement terms.

3. Do gamers observe if a casino uses an aggregator?

Generally, no. From a gamer's point of view, the gameplay, graphics, and features are similar whether the game is integrated straight or through an aggregator. In reality, aggregators often guarantee smoother gameplay and faster packing times.

4. Are games supplied by aggregators reasonable?

Yes. Credible aggregators only partner with licensed game studios whose titles are evaluated and certified by independent screening labs (such as eCOGRA, GLI, or iTech Labs) for fairness and randomness (RNG).

5. Can small startup gambling establishments utilize game aggregators?

Definitely. In truth, aggregators are crucial for start-ups. They enable new online gambling establishments to release with a competitive portfolio of countless video games right from day one without needing massive engineering groups.
